Hope no Kejriwal will emerge from my movement again: Anna Hazare

Agencies
December 13, 2017

Agra, Dec 13: Social activist Anna Hazare on Tuesday said he hoped that no Arvind Kejriwal emerged from his movement again.

"I hope no Kejriwal comes out of my movement again," he told reporters here after addressing a public meeting.

Delhi Chief Minister and Aam Aadmi Party (AAP) supremo Arvind Kejriwal had taken part in Hazare's anti-corruption movement in 2011. Subsequently, he had parted ways with the social activist and launched his own political outfit.

Speaking at the public meeting at the Shahid Smarak in Agra, Hazare said a big rally would be organised at the national capital on March 23 and urged the farmers to join it in huge numbers.

He accused the erstwhile UPA government at the Centre of failing to act on the Jan Lokpal Bill.

"The (Narendra) Modi government later diluted the provisions of the Jan Lokpal Bill. Both the Congress and the BJP are guilty (in this regard)," the 80-year-old social activist said.

Lamenting that even after 70 years of achieving independence, democracy, in its true sense, was yet to come to India, Hazare said, "We do not want a government of capitalists. No Modi, no Rahul (Gandhi). We want a government which works for farmers' interests."

New Delhi, Jul 15: Air India has started the process of identifying employees, based on various factors like efficiency, health and redundancy, who will be sent on compulsory leave without pay (LWP) for up to five years, according to an official order.

The airline's board of directors have authorised its Chairman and Managing Director Rajiv Bansal to send employees on LWP "for six months or for a period of two years extendable upto five years, depending upon the following factors - suitability, efficiency, competence, quality of performance, health of the employee, instance of non-availability of the employee for duty in the past as a result of ill health or otherwise and redundancy", the order said on Tuesday.

The departmental heads in the headquarter as well as regional directors are required to assess each employee "on the above mentioned factors and identify the cases where option of compulsory LWP can be exercised", stated the order dated July 14.

"Names of such employees need to be forwarded to the General Manager (Personnel) in headquarter for obtaining necessary approval of CMD," the order added.

In response to queries regarding this matter, Air India spokesperson said,"We would not like to make any comment on the issue."

Aviation sector has been significantly impacted due to the travel restrictions imposed in India and other countries due to the coronavirus pandemic. All airlines in India have taken cost-cutting measures such as pay cuts, LWP and firings of employees in order to conserve cash flow.

For example, GoAir has put most of its employees on compulsory LWP since April.

India resumed domestic passenger flights from May 25 after a gap of two months due to the coronavirus pandemic.

However, the airlines have been allowed to operate only a maximum of 45 per cent of their pre-COVID domestic flights. Occupancy rate in Indian domestic flights has been around 50-60 per cent since May 25.

Scheduled international passenger flights continue to remain suspended in India since March 23.

The passenger demand for air travel will contract by 49 per cent in 2020 for Indian carriers in comparison to 2019 due to COVID-19 crisis, said global airlines body IATA on Monday.

Mumbai, Mar 12: In what appears to be the worst trading session in the Indian stock markets, the benchmark BSE Sensex crashed over 2900 points to end below the 33,000-mark.

The Sensex crashed 2,919.26 points to end at 32,778.14. So far it has touched an intra-day low of 32,530.05 points.

The Nifty50 on the National Stock Exchange also lost nearly 850 points so far. It plunged 868.25 points to 9,590.15.

The plunge was in line with the global markets as all Asian indices also traded in the red after the World Health Organization (WHO) declared coronavirus a global pandemic following which the Dow Jones Industrial Average also slumped significantly on Wednesday.

The bear run in both the global and domestic markets has continued off late on concerns of the coronavirus outbreak severely impacting the global economy. It has also raised calls for government intervention and support.

Central banks in several countries, including the US Federal Reserve have announced emergency rate cuts to boost sentiments. However, the concerns have only deepened in the past few days as the number of COVID-19 cases across the world has increased.

Further, following the rout in the global markets oil prices also fell on Thursday with the Brent crude trading around $34 per barrel.

The Indian rupee also felt the pressure and touched a 17-month low of 74.34 per dollar in its initial trade.

London, May 20: The current physical distancing guidelines of 6 feet may be insufficient to prevent COVID-19 transmission, according to a study which says a mild cough in low wind speeds can propel saliva droplets by as much as 18 feet.

Researchers, including those from the University of Nicosia in Cyprus, said a good baseline for studying the airborne transmission of viruses, like the one behind the COVID-19 pandemic, is a deeper understanding of how particles travel through the air when people cough.

In the study, published in the journal Physics of Fluids, they said even with a slight breeze of about four kilometres per hour (kph), saliva travels 18 feet in 5 seconds.

"The droplet cloud will affect both adults and children of different heights," said study co-author Dimitris Drikakis from the University of Nicosia.

According to the scientists, shorter adults and children could be at higher risk if they are located within the trajectory of the saliva droplets.

They said saliva is a complex fluid, which travels suspended in a bulk of surrounding air released by a cough, adding that many factors affect how saliva droplets travel in the air.

These factors, the study noted, include the size and number of droplets, how they interact with one another and the surrounding air as they disperse and evaporate, how heat and mass are transferred, and the humidity and temperature of the surrounding air.

In the study, the scientists created a computer simulation to examine the state of every saliva droplet moving through the air in front of a coughing person.

The model considered the effects of humidity, dispersion force, interactions of molecules of saliva and air, and how the droplets change from liquid to vapour and evaporate, along with a grid representing the space in front of a coughing person.

Each grid, the scientists said, holds information about variables like pressure, fluid velocity, temperature, droplet mass, and droplet position.

The study analysed the fates of nearly 1,008 simulated saliva droplets, and solved as many as 3.7 million equations.

"The purpose of the mathematical modelling and simulation is to take into account all the real coupling or interaction mechanisms that may take place between the main bulk fluid flow and the saliva droplets, and between the saliva droplets themselves," explained Talib Dbouk, another co-author of the study.

However, the researchers added that further studies are needed to determine the effect of ground surface temperature on the behaviour of saliva in air.

They also believe that indoor environments, especially ones with air conditioning, may significantly affect the particle movement through air.

This work is important since it concerns safety distance guidelines, and advances the understanding of the transmission of airborne diseases, Drikakis said.
